Transaction 3569ea3d47f77de28fcf5eafe9a1b591a9428759ba576dce79213ee52ef78744

1 Input
2 Outputs
  • 3569ea3d47f77de28fcf5eafe9a1b591a9428759ba576dce79213ee52ef78744:0
  • value  19046197
    address  1KTUix5rCHWNMco3ZVC4GbbDZxiefN1gea
  • 3569ea3d47f77de28fcf5eafe9a1b591a9428759ba576dce79213ee52ef78744:1
  • value  603447
    address  1KHsTQDYj6iaq64W684EwSewAdNDcBobRE